Q: Is 207,676,525 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 207,676,525 is a composite number.

Why is 207,676,525 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 207,676,525 can be evenly divided by 1 5 7 25 35 53 175 265 371 1,325 1,855 9,275 22,391 111,955 156,737 559,775 783,685 1,186,723 3,918,425 5,933,615 8,307,061 29,668,075 41,535,305 and 207,676,525, with no remainder.

Since 207,676,525 cannot be divided by just 1 and 207,676,525, it is a composite number.
